This section describes how to create and configure the entitlements that make up your organization’s benefit policies. Each entitlement applies to a single balance, or benefit, such as vacation time, sick days, personal days, or any form of benefit time that your organization tracks.
For each entitlement, you set which employees qualify to earn the associated balance, based on a variety of criteria, such as years of service or worked hours. You can also configure how employees qualify to earn the same balance at different rates.
Each entitlement links a balance, such as vacation days, to recurrences, such as once a year or once every six months, with a set of attached rules and qualifiers. With a hierarchy of rules and qualifies, Dayforce determines which employees earn the balance according to your organization’s configuration and needs.

Before you can create and configure entitlements, you need to have already created balances in Dayforce. See Balance Settings. Additionally, you need to have configured the recurrences that dictate how often employees earn balances or have them rolled over or paid out. See Recurrences.
At a high-level, setting up entitlements involves the following process:
- Adding the entitlement to Dayforce.
- Choosing which employees qualify for the entitlement.
- Configuring how much of the balance employees earn at each recurrence.
- Choosing what happens to employee balances when they roll over.
This is controlled through levels, rules, and qualifiers:
Entitlement Component | Description |
---|---|
Level |
Levels (or, rulesets) are used to group employees who are eligible to earn the same amount of the entitlement’s balance. For each group of employees who earn a balance, for example vacation days, at a different rate, you need to add a separate level to the vacation days entitlement. An entitlement’s levels are also used to group together employees who have the same balance rollover behavior. If part-time employees lose their vacation days at the end of the year but full-time employees have any remaining vacation days paid out, you need at least two entitlement levels, one for each group. |
Rule |
Rules are assigned to each level to dictate what happens to the entitlement’s balance at each of its recurrences and rollover recurrences. |
Qualifier | Qualifiers are assigned to each level, or to the entitlement rules themselves, to dictate when employees are eligible to receive them. |
